The Safety Net of Offline Access
Perhaps one of the most underrated features of Apple Wallet is its ability to store tickets for offline access. No signal? No problem. Even if you're in a venue with spotty reception or no internet at all, your tickets are still readily available. This offline capability can be a lifesaver, especially in crowded areas where network congestion is common.

How to Add Ticketmaster Tickets to Apple Wallet
Adding your Ticketmaster tickets to Apple Wallet is a straightforward process:
- After purchasing your tickets, open the Ticketmaster app on your iPhone.
- Find your event under "My Events" and tap on it.
- You'll see an option to "Add to Apple Wallet." Tap this, and your tickets will be added to your Apple Wallet instantly.
What If You Have Multiple Tickets?
If you've purchased multiple tickets for a group, you can still add them all to Apple Wallet. Simply follow the same steps, and all tickets will be stored in your Apple Wallet, ready to be scanned individually. This feature is particularly useful when you're the one organizing a group outing, ensuring that everyone gets in smoothly.
